A dangerous toy lawyer plays a pivotal role in navigating complex legal landscapes to prove manufacturer negligence. The process begins with meticulous investigation, where the lawyer collects evidence, including product documentation, safety standards, and expert opinions, to establish a clear pattern of caregiver negligence. By examining design flaws, inadequate testing, or failure to warn consumers about potential hazards, they expose the manufacturer’s disregard for consumer safety.
Through strategic legal arguments, these attorneys highlight the gap between industry standards and the manufacturer’s actions. They navigate insurance coverage disputes, ensuring that policy limitations do not hinder the pursuit of justice for victims. By presenting a compelling case, drawing parallels with past similar incidents, and demonstrating the ripple effect on consumers, a dangerous toy lawyer can successfully hold manufacturers accountable for their defective products.
